How to set up FileZilla

To set up FileZilla, an FTP client, follow these steps:

  1. Download and install the latest version of FileZilla from the official website.

  2. Open FileZilla and click on the "File" menu, then select "Site Manager".

  3. In the Site Manager, click on the "New Site" button to create a new connection.

  4. In the "General" tab, enter a name for the new site in the "Name" field.

  5. In the "Protocol" field, select "FTP - File Transfer Protocol".

  6. In the "Host" field, enter the hostname or IP address of the server you want to connect to.

  7. In the "Port" field, enter the port number to use for the FTP connection. The default port for FTP is 21.

  8. In the "Encryption" field, select "Use explicit FTP over TLS if available".

  9. In the "Logon Type" field, select "Normal".

  10. In the "User" and "Password" fields, enter your FTP username and password.

  11. Click on the "Connect" button to connect to the server.

  12. Once you're connected, you can use the left-hand panel to browse your local files and the right-hand panel to browse your remote files. To transfer files between your local and remote directories, simply drag and drop them between the two panels.
